Vine: Roberto Soldado in miss of the season contender

Even by poor Roberto's standards, this is an awful miss

Robert Redmond

In a way, it’s actually an achievement to hit the crossbar from there.

Roberto Soldado somehow managed to miss from five yards last night. The Tottenham Hotspur striker had a open goal in front of him but smashed his shot off the crossbar, missing the chance to equalise for his side, who were, at the time, 1-2 down to Burnley.

Spurs overcame the deficit, eventually winning 4-2, to progress to the fourth round of the FA Cup where they will face Leicester City. However, Soldado didn’t make amends for his miss, failing to get on the score sheet.

The Spaniard has struggled since signing for Spurs in 2013 for £26 million, scoring 15 goals in 55 games and has recently lost his place to Harry Kane.

Spurs manager Mauricio Pochettino defended the out of form striker after the game, saying: ‘He knows that we support him. It is always tough for a striker when he doesn’t score, but I am very happy with his performance’. Really Mauricio?
